York Harbor
York Harbor is wealthier than most US places, with a median household income of $53,969. Population has grown 26% since 1990. 42%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, well above the national rate of 24%. Median home value is $217,700. With a median age of 45.8, the population is older than the US median of 35.2. Households here earn about 45% more than the Maine median.

How many people live in York Harbor, Maine?
York Harbor, Maine has about 3,321 residents according to the 2000 Census.
What is the median household income in York Harbor, Maine?
The typical household in York Harbor, Maine earns about $53,969 a year. Half of households make more than that, and half make less.
Is York Harbor, Maine expensive?
In York Harbor, Maine, the median home is worth about $217,700, and the typical rent is about $723 a month.
How educated are people in York Harbor, Maine?
About 41.8% of adults age 25 and over in York Harbor, Maine hold a bachelor's degree or higher.
What is the poverty rate in York Harbor, Maine?
About 5.3% of people in York Harbor, Maine live below the federal poverty line.
Has York Harbor, Maine grown since 1990?
Yes, York Harbor, Maine has grown since 1990. The population has added about 695 residents, a change of about 26 percent over that period.
